計(jì)算機(jī)軟件開發(fā)是一個(gè)系統(tǒng)化的過程,涉及需求分析、設(shè)計(jì)、編碼、測(cè)試和維護(hù)等多個(gè)階段。為了確保項(xiàng)目順利進(jìn)行并提高軟件質(zhì)量,文件編制在開發(fā)流程中扮演著關(guān)鍵角色。它不僅有助于團(tuán)隊(duì)成員之間的溝通,還為后續(xù)維護(hù)和升級(jí)提供了重要依據(jù)。本文將介紹計(jì)算機(jī)軟件產(chǎn)品開發(fā)中文件編制的核心指南,幫助開發(fā)者規(guī)范文檔管理,提升開發(fā)效率。
需求文檔是軟件開發(fā)的基石。它應(yīng)清晰描述用戶需求、功能規(guī)格和性能要求,通常包括需求規(guī)格說明書(SRS)。開發(fā)者需要通過訪談、問卷等方式收集信息,確保文檔準(zhǔn)確反映客戶期望。需求文檔的編制應(yīng)遵循結(jié)構(gòu)化原則,避免歧義,以便后續(xù)設(shè)計(jì)階段順利銜接。
設(shè)計(jì)文檔是連接需求與實(shí)現(xiàn)的橋梁。它分為高層設(shè)計(jì)和詳細(xì)設(shè)計(jì)兩部分。高層設(shè)計(jì)概述系統(tǒng)架構(gòu)、模塊劃分和接口定義,而詳細(xì)設(shè)計(jì)則深入描述每個(gè)模塊的算法、數(shù)據(jù)結(jié)構(gòu)和邏輯流程。設(shè)計(jì)文檔應(yīng)使用標(biāo)準(zhǔn)圖表(如UML)來增強(qiáng)可讀性,并確保開發(fā)團(tuán)隊(duì)能夠據(jù)此進(jìn)行編碼工作。
在編碼階段,開發(fā)者應(yīng)編制代碼文檔,包括注釋、API文檔和用戶手冊(cè)。注釋應(yīng)簡(jiǎn)潔明了,解釋關(guān)鍵代碼段的意圖;API文檔則需詳細(xì)說明接口使用方法,便于其他開發(fā)者集成;用戶手冊(cè)應(yīng)提供操作指南,幫助最終用戶上手。這些文檔不僅提升代碼可維護(hù)性,還簡(jiǎn)化了測(cè)試和部署過程。
測(cè)試文檔是確保軟件質(zhì)量的重要環(huán)節(jié),包括測(cè)試計(jì)劃、測(cè)試用例和測(cè)試報(bào)告。測(cè)試計(jì)劃應(yīng)明確測(cè)試范圍、資源安排和時(shí)間表;測(cè)試用例需覆蓋各種場(chǎng)景,驗(yàn)證功能是否達(dá)標(biāo);測(cè)試報(bào)告則記錄測(cè)試結(jié)果和缺陷,供團(tuán)隊(duì)分析和修復(fù)。通過規(guī)范的測(cè)試文檔,開發(fā)者能及時(shí)發(fā)現(xiàn)并解決問題,降低項(xiàng)目風(fēng)險(xiǎn)。
維護(hù)文檔則在軟件發(fā)布后發(fā)揮作用,涵蓋問題日志、更新記錄和用戶反饋。它幫助團(tuán)隊(duì)跟蹤軟件運(yùn)行狀態(tài),快速響應(yīng)故障,并為迭代開發(fā)提供數(shù)據(jù)支持。編制維護(hù)文檔時(shí),應(yīng)保持更新頻率,確保內(nèi)容與當(dāng)前版本一致。
文件管理是文檔編制的關(guān)鍵補(bǔ)充。開發(fā)者應(yīng)建立統(tǒng)一的文檔存儲(chǔ)和版本控制系統(tǒng),如使用Git或SVN,并制定命名規(guī)范和訪問權(quán)限。這有助于防止信息丟失,促進(jìn)團(tuán)隊(duì)協(xié)作。
計(jì)算機(jī)軟件產(chǎn)品開發(fā)中的文件編制是貫穿整個(gè)生命周期的活動(dòng)。通過遵循上述指南,團(tuán)隊(duì)可以提升文檔質(zhì)量,減少溝通成本,從而開發(fā)出更可靠、易維護(hù)的軟件產(chǎn)品。記住,良好的文檔不僅是開發(fā)過程的記錄,更是成功的保障。
如若轉(zhuǎn)載,請(qǐng)注明出處:http://www.ideaido.cn/product/40.html
更新時(shí)間:2026-04-13 14:02:37